Michigan State at Indiana 

In a big game for these two programs and their tournament aspirations, Assembly Hall should be bumping.

There are injury concerns for both teams with Malik Hall out for Michigan State and Xavier Johnson and Race Thompson out for Indiana. With both teams playing out with key pieces, Michigan State seems to have adjusted a bit better, ranking 60th in the Haslametrics momentum metric.

Where the Spartans struggle though is on the road. With Indiana ranking 11th in the home-court advantage metric, I trust home-court advantage to play out strongly tonight. Indiana excels on both sides of the court, ranking 10th in 2pt scoring. Their size might be too much for the Spartans to handle down low. The Hoosiers also rank 34th in second-chance conversion percentage, so if they lack in efficiency they can still score. 

It would be impossible to go against the Hoosiers at home here.   

Play: Indiana -4.5 (-110)


Memphis at Cincinnati

In another game with injury concerns, the Tigers and Bearcats have both been playing shorthanded for a bit. With Memphis’ pace and bench minutes, I see them with the advantage here. 

Cincinnati takes care of the ball well but Memphis forces turnovers at the 37th-highest rate in the nation and the pace of play might be a bit much for Cincinnati to keep up with. The Bearcats allow 55 percent of the opponent’s points to come from inside the arc, where Memphis does a lot of its scoring.   

The Tigers’ experience with Kendric Davis and DeAndre Williams should shine too with the one-two punch they offer. I simply trust the Tigers’ surprising consistency here and would sprinkle money on their money line as well. 

Play: Memphis +3 (-110)
